    Kampala Tower will sit on a 15 acres (6.1 ha) site that currently houses the Uganda National Museum and the headquarters of Uganda Wildlife Authority, both of which will be relocated. Other nearby structures, including Kitante Primary School , may have to temporarily relocate while construction is going on.
